Na-Fmoc-Nb-(N-Boc-amino-oxyacetyl)-L-2,3-diaminopropionic acid is widely utilized in research focused on:
- Peptide Synthesis: This compound serves as a protecting group in peptide synthesis, allowing chemists to selectively modify amino acids without affecting other functional groups. This is crucial for creating complex peptides used in pharmaceuticals.
- Drug Development: It plays a significant role in the development of new drugs, particularly in designing peptide-based therapeutics that can target specific biological pathways, enhancing efficacy and reducing side effects.
- Bioconjugation: The compound is used in bioconjugation processes, where it helps to attach biomolecules to surfaces or other molecules, which is essential in creating targeted drug delivery systems and diagnostic tools.
- Research in Neuroscience: Its application in neuroscience research allows for the development of peptide inhibitors that can modulate neurotransmitter activity, providing insights into neurological disorders and potential treatments.
- Custom Synthesis: Researchers benefit from its versatility in custom synthesis projects, enabling the creation of tailored compounds for specific applications in various fields, including materials science and molecular biology.
